Description
Downscaled SSP/RCP emissions and land-use data which are aggregated from regionally aggregated information. The downscaling methods are described in Fujimori et al. 2017 and Hasegawa et al. 2017
  • Fujimori S., Abe M., Kinoshita T., Hasegawa T., Kawase H., Kushida K., Masui T., Oka K., Shiogama H., Takahashi K., Tatebe H. , Yoshikawa M. (2017) Downscaling Global Emissions and Its Implications Derived from Climate Model Experiments. PLOS ONE, 12 (1), e0169733-e0169733.
  • Hasegawa T., Fujimori S., Ito A., Takahashi K., Masui T. (2017) Global land-use allocation model linked to an integrated assessment model. Science of The Total Environment , 580, 787-796.
Temporal coverage
02005 + decadal resolution from 2010 to 2100.
The spatial resolutions
0.5 degree lat/lon
Variables
Emissions from 12 sectors (agriculture, agricultural burning, energy, forest burning, industry, domestic, inland transport, air transport, savanna burning, shipping, solvent, waste)
8 species for emissions (BC, CH4, CO, NH3, NOx, OC, SOx, VOC)
Land use category (Natural Forest, natural grassland, managed forest, pasture, cropland, bioenergy cropland, and urban)
Scenarios
Combination of five SSPs (SSP1, SSP2, SSP3, SSP4 and SSP5) and six levels of mitigation level specified by radiative forcing targets (1.9, 2.6, 3.4, 4.5, 6.0 and baseline)
File format
NetCDF
Data volume
261 Mb for each emission file; 76.1 Mb for each land use file
